python-ndn python-ndn # Utils  - ndn.schema.util.NamePattern  NamePattern is a list containing mixed name components and varaible patterns. A variable pattern is a capturing pattern that matches with exactly one name component. It is a tuple containing 3 variables: The 1st element is reserved and always 0.
